About Sandi

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Sandi village is 442520. Sandi village is located in Dhamdha tehsil of Durg district in Chhattisgarh, India. It is situated 23km away from sub-district headquarter Dhamdha (tehsildar office) and 38km away from district headquarter Durg. As per 2009 stats, Malpurikhurd is the gram panchayat of Sandi village.

The total geographical area of village is 457.42 hectares. Sandi has a total population of 779 peoples, out of which male population is 376 while female population is 403.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 1071 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of sandi village is 71.63% out of which 79.26% males and 64.52% females are literate. There are about 138 houses in sandi village. Pincode of sandi village locality is 490036.

When it comes to administration, Sandi village is governed by a Sarpanch, who is an elected representative (Head of Village) chosen through local elections, as per the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. As per 2019 stats, Sandi village comes under Ahiwara Vidhan Sabha constituency & Durg Lok Sabha constituency. Dhamdha is nearest town to sandi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 23km away.
